Transaction 628670f11f14c59549a98bf55f54fde6cee8c873e8d554f429f72094bb21d1e2
1 Input
1 Output
-
628670f11f14c59549a98bf55f54fde6cee8c873e8d554f429f72094bb21d1e2:0
- value
- 1517376
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 55cdf77e30382c10595965877b330ef68d11b49c OP_EQUAL
- address
- 39Wi6ftgLoPifn2RH7BQ3GkAS3A95T9Rmp